[0001] The present application relates to the field of vehicle audio technology, in particular to a control method and system for audio noise reduction of a vehicle radio. BACKGROUND
[0002] With the increasing number of cars, the vehicle radio has become an indispensable entertainment and information acquisition device in the driving process. However, in actual use, the signal environment of the vehicle radio is complex, which is deeply affected by the driving state of the car and the region. The current noise reduction methods of the vehicle radio mainly include stereo to mono method, high frequency cutting method and soft attenuation method. The stereo to mono method mainly filters out the subcarrier noise through stereo noise control technology, and only retains the main channel signal, while the decoding circuit stops working to avoid frequency modulation noise. The high frequency cutting method gradually attenuates the high frequency signal through a low pass filter, and increases a high pass filter to filter out low frequency noise below a certain value. The soft attenuation method gradually attenuates the volume and noise to achieve the mute effect when the electric field intensity is below a certain value.
[0003] However, the existing method for audio noise reduction of the vehicle radio ignores the signal processing in specific scenarios, which often leads to excessive attenuation of the signal, produces noise, reduces sound quality, affects the clarity and level of the sound, and seriously damages the user experience. Therefore, there is an urgent need for a control method and system for audio noise reduction of a vehicle radio to solve the problems in the prior art. SUMMARY

[0005] In a first aspect, the present application provides a control method for audio noise reduction of a vehicle radio, comprising:
[0006] obtaining vehicle state information, regional characteristic information and a preset noise reduction model;
[0007] determining an audio noise reduction response mode according to the vehicle state information;
[0008] obtaining audio quality information of the vehicle radio, and performing noise reduction processing on the audio quality information according to the preset noise reduction model, the audio noise reduction response mode and the regional characteristic information.
[0009] Further, the vehicle state information includes vehicle driving mode and vehicle parking mode, the regional characteristic information includes strong signal area, weak signal area and interference area, and the preset noise reduction model includes automatic gain control model, stereo mixing noise reduction model, high frequency cutting noise reduction model and soft attenuation noise reduction model.
[0010] Further, according to the vehicle state information, an audio noise reduction response mode is determined, and the specific method comprises: when the vehicle state information is a driving mode, the audio noise reduction response mode is a fast response mode; and when the vehicle state information is a parking mode, the audio noise reduction response mode is a slow response mode.
[0011] Further, the audio quality information comprises a signal strength value, a noise value and an interference value; when the preset noise reduction model is an automatic gain control model, for the regional characteristic information being a strong signal area, the signal strength value starting control point of the automatic gain control model is 92dBμv; and for the regional characteristic information being a weak signal area or an interference area, the signal strength value starting control point of the automatic gain control model is 86dBμv.
[0012] Further, when the preset noise reduction model is a stereo mixing noise reduction model, the fast response starting time in the vehicle driving mode is set to 2ms, and the fast response decay time is set to 2ms; the slow response starting time in the vehicle parking mode is set to 500ms, and the slow response decay time is set to 2s; for the strong signal area, the signal strength value starting control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 32dBμv, the slope is set to 30dB, the noise value starting control point is set to 36%, and the interference value starting control point is set to 36%; for the weak signal area, the signal strength value starting control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 60dBμv, the slope is set to 30dB, the noise value starting control point is set to 8%, and the interference value starting control point is set to 8%; and for the interference area, the signal strength value starting control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 60dBμv, the slope is set to 6dB, the noise value starting control point is set to 24%, and the interference value starting control point is set to 24%.
[0013] Further, when the preset noise reduction model is a high frequency cut noise reduction model, the fast response starting time in the vehicle driving mode is set to 2ms, and the fast response decay time is set to 2ms; the slow response starting time in the vehicle parking mode is set to 500ms, and the slow response decay time is set to 2s; for the strong signal area, the signal strength value starting control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 22dBμv, the slope is set to 30dB, the noise value starting control point is set to 54%, and the interference value starting control point is set to 54%; for the weak signal area, the signal strength value starting control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 22dBμv, the slope is set to 30dB, the noise value starting control point is set to 36%, and the interference value starting control point is set to 36%; and for the interference area, the signal strength value starting control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 50dBμv, the slope is set to 30dB, the noise value starting control point is set to 12%, and the interference value starting control point is set to 12%.
[0014] Further, when the preset noise reduction model is a soft attenuation noise reduction model, the fast response start time in the vehicle driving mode is set to 2 ms, and the fast response attenuation time is set to 2 ms; the slow response start time in the vehicle parking mode is set to 120 ms, and the slow response attenuation time is set to 500 ms; for the strong signal area, the signal intensity value control point of the stereo sound mixing noise reduction model is set to 15 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 68%, and the interference value control point is set to 68%; for the weak signal area, the signal intensity value control point of the stereo sound mixing noise reduction model is set to 30 dBμv, the slope is set to 6 dB, the noise value control point is set to 26%, and the interference value control point is set to 26%; for the interference area, the signal intensity value control point of the stereo sound mixing noise reduction model is set to 15 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 50%, and the interference value control point is set to 50%.

[0039] The strong signal area, weak signal area and interference area in the area characteristics have important influence in many fields such as radio reception (such as vehicle radio, mobile phone signal reception, etc.). The strong signal area refers to the area in which the receiving device (such as a radio, a mobile phone, etc.) can receive a signal with relatively high intensity from the signal source (such as a radio tower, a mobile phone base station, etc.). Usually, signal strength indicators are used to measure, for example, in radio communication, the signal electric field strength can be represented by dBuV (microvolt decibel), and the signal strength value of the strong signal area is relatively large. The weak signal area is the area in which the receiving device receives a signal with weak intensity, and the signal strength value is lower than a certain threshold. This may be due to the distance of the signal source, the signal propagation process is blocked or attenuated, etc. The interference area is the area in which the receiving device receives a signal that is interfered by other irrelevant signals or electromagnetic noise, resulting in a decrease in signal quality or even unable to normally receive. The interference source can be lightning, solar activity, etc. in nature, or electronic devices, power lines, etc. in human activities.

[0041] S200. According to the vehicle state information, determine the audio noise reduction response mode; in this embodiment, according to the vehicle state information, determine the audio noise reduction response mode, the specific method includes: when the vehicle state information is driving mode, the audio noise reduction response mode is fast response mode, when the vehicle state information is parking mode, the audio noise reduction response mode is slow response mode.
[0042] Specifically, if the vehicle is in driving mode, the signal changes greatly due to the change of signal receiving environment, and the fast response mode is adopted to quickly adapt to the change of signal condition. If the vehicle is in parking mode, the slow response mode is adopted to adjust the signal smoothly and avoid unnecessary fluctuations. The two response modes optimize the response speed of the radio signal strength detector and the noise and multipath detector when processing weak signals, and ensure smooth sound playback.
[0043] S300. Obtain the car radio audio quality information, and the preset noise reduction model performs noise reduction processing on the playing audio quality information according to the audio noise reduction response mode and the area characteristic information.
[0044] In S300 of the embodiment, the preset noise reduction model performs noise reduction processing according to the signal quality value of the current playing radio station, and the signal quality value includes a signal strength value (level), a noise value (usn), and an interference value (wam). The starting point and the noise reduction speed of the signal quality value are called according to the area characteristic, and when the radio signal value is lower than the threshold value set by the noise reduction model, noise reduction processing is performed.
[0045] Specifically, the signal strength value reflects the power size of the audio signal, which measures how much effective energy is contained in the audio signal. When the signal strength is sufficient, it can ensure that the audio signal is not completely covered by noise and interference during transmission and processing, so that the receiving end can clearly restore the original audio content. When the signal strength is too weak, the audio signal may be overwhelmed by background noise, resulting in unclear and intermittent sound, or even unable to listen normally. The noise value refers to the strength of all unwanted signal components in the audio signal other than the useful signal. Noise can come from many aspects, such as electronic device thermal noise, environmental noise (such as wind noise, traffic noise, etc.), inherent noise of audio equipment, etc. The interference value refers to the degree of external electromagnetic interference or other signal interference on the audio signal. The interference source can be various electronic devices, power lines, radio transmitters, etc. The size of the interference value depends on the strength, distance of the interference source, and the sensitivity of the audio system to interference, etc. Interference usually causes distortion, noise, and popping sound in the audio signal.

[0047] In S300 of the embodiment, the preset noise reduction model performs noise reduction processing on the playing audio quality information according to the audio noise reduction response mode and the area characteristic information, such as Figure 2 , the specific method includes: when the preset noise reduction model is an automatic gain control model, for the area characteristic information being a strong signal area, the signal strength value starting control point of the automatic gain control model is 92dBμv, and for the area characteristic information being a weak signal area or an interference area, the signal strength value starting control point of the automatic gain control model is 86dBμv.
[0048] In some preferred embodiments, when the preset noise reduction model is a stereo mixing noise reduction model, the fast response start time in the vehicle driving mode is set to 2 ms, and the fast response decay time is set to 2 ms; the slow response start time in the vehicle parking mode is set to 500 ms, and the slow response decay time is set to 2 s; for the strong signal area, the signal strength value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 32 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 36%, and the interference value control point is set to 36%; for the weak signal area, the signal strength value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 60 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 8%, and the interference value control point is set to 8%; for the interference area, the signal strength value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 60 dBμv, the slope is set to 6 dB, the noise value control point is set to 24%, and the interference value control point is set to 24%.
[0049] In some preferred embodiments, when the preset noise reduction model is a high-frequency cut noise reduction model, the fast response start time in the vehicle driving mode is set to 2 ms, and the fast response decay time is set to 2 ms; the slow response start time in the vehicle parking mode is set to 500 ms, and the slow response decay time is set to 2 s; for the strong signal area, the signal strength value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 22 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 54%, and the interference value control point is set to 54%; for the weak signal area, the signal strength value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 22 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 36%, and the interference value control point is set to 36%; for the interference area, the signal strength value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 50 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 12%, and the interference value control point is set to 12%.
[0050] In some preferred embodiments, when the preset noise reduction model is a soft attenuation noise reduction model, the fast response start time in the vehicle driving mode is set to 2 ms, and the fast response attenuation time is set to 2 ms; the slow response start time in the vehicle parking mode is set to 120 ms, and the slow response attenuation time is set to 500 ms; for the strong signal area, the signal intensity value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 15 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 68%, and the interference value control point is set to 68%; for the weak signal area, the signal intensity value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 30 dBμv, the slope is set to 6 dB, the noise value control point is set to 26%, and the interference value control point is set to 26%; for the interference area, the signal intensity value control point of the stereo mixing noise reduction model is set to 15 dBμv, the slope is set to 30 dB, the noise value control point is set to 50%, and the interference value control point is set to 50%.
[0051] It can be understood that when the preset noise reduction model is set, the judgment of the noise reduction processing is performed according to the signal quality value of the currently played radio audio, and when the signal value of the radio audio is lower than the threshold value set by the noise reduction model, the noise reduction processing is performed.
[0052] The embodiment can select the corresponding noise reduction mode according to the driving state of the automobile and the region where the automobile is located, can reasonably adjust and control according to the actual signal quality and the listening demand, can rapidly adjust the noise reduction strategy for the driving state of the automobile, maintains the stable sound quality, smoothly transits, and avoids unnecessary sound quality fluctuation; for different region characteristics, in the strong signal area, the excessively strong signal is suppressed to effectively reduce the background noise and the interference; in the weak signal area, the weak signal is more delicately processed to maintain the pure sound quality; in the area where the interference is serious, the volume and the noise are gradually attenuated to reduce the auditory discomfort and improve the user experience.
